# Break-glass: Harlow query planner regression

Scope: planner regression in Harlow 9.2 causing full scans on partitioned tables. Release manager may invoke break-glass to force the legacy planner flag in production without a change ticket. Steps: freeze deploys, flip `planner.legacy` via the sealed config console, file retro within 24h. Console access requires the break-glass recovery passphrase. Do not share outside release duty. Current passphrase follows.

recovery phrase for bajeg-kawip: fraox-fenath-noveth

## Service Account: reminder-runner

Owner: Platform team at Bristlecone Health Systems.

Purpose: nightly job that sends appointment reminders for the Larkfield Clinic scheduler. Runs at 02:00 local, retries twice, then pages on-call.

Scope: read-only on appointments, send-only on the Chirp notification service. No patient record access.

Rotation: quarterly. If reminders stop, check job logs first, then credential validity. The key currently in use is shown below.

app token of faduf-fahap = qvz11-oVDfodQjTcO

Subject: Wrenfield Office Closure — Handover

Team,

As discussed, the Wrenfield office closes at quarter-end. Staff transfer to Calder Point or go remote. Lease exit is negotiated; facilities will manage the wind-down. Our incoming director, T. Marlowe, takes ownership from here.

The planning rationale is laid out in the note below.

internal memo for kafof-tadup: Headcount on the Juleth team goes from 44 to 91 by the end of May. Gross margin on Juleth came in at 20 percent against a plan of 64 percent.

If the Paylane integration suite fails intermittently on the settlement step, do not retry blindly. First confirm the sandbox ledger at Corvette Mills has finished its nightly rebuild, then rerun only the affected shard. Record every retry in the channel so Quota duty can spot patterns. The token for the last known-good run follows.

session token of kahog-bahif = htk9_f63daec35

### Step 4: Wire up the Parcelhop webhook

Almost done! The Driftbin tracker pings our webhook every time a parcel changes status. Reviewers: check that the handler verifies payload signatures before touching the database — unsigned pings get a 403, no exceptions. To test verification locally, the staging endpoint expects requests signed with the key below.

release key, kagag-taweg: bky4_VgyJ